डॉट नोटेशन
$set
के साथ
ऑपरेटर यह है कि आप अलग-अलग तत्वों को कैसे संबोधित करते हैं।
निम्नलिखित दस्तावेज़ लें:
{
"_id": 1,
"map": {
"field2": 1
}
}
मानचित्र में "फ़ील्ड3" जोड़ने के लिए आप इस तरह अपडेट करते हैं:
db.collection.update({ "_id": 1 }, { "$set": { "map.field3": 2 } })
तो अब आपका दस्तावेज़ इस तरह दिखता है:
{
"_id": 1,
"map": {
"field2": 1,
"field3": 2
}
}